40 | =head1 DESCRIPTION |
41 | |
42 | Catalyst::Controller::REST implements a mechanism for building |
43 | RESTful services in Catalyst. It does this by extending the |
db8bb647 |
44 | normal Catalyst dispatch mechanism to allow for different |
45 | subroutines to be called based on the HTTP Method requested, |
398c5a1b |
46 | while also transparently handling all the serialization/deserialization for |
47 | you. |
48 | |
49 | This is probably best served by an example. In the above |
50 | controller, we have declared a Local Catalyst action on |
db8bb647 |
51 | "sub thing", and have used the ActionClass('REST'). |
398c5a1b |
52 | |
53 | Below, we have declared "thing_GET" and "thing_PUT". Any |
db8bb647 |
54 | GET requests to thing will be dispatched to "thing_GET", |
55 | while any PUT requests will be dispatched to "thing_PUT". |
398c5a1b |
56 | |
e601adda |
57 | Any unimplemented HTTP methods will be met with a "405 Method Not Allowed" |
58 | response, automatically containing the proper list of available methods. You |
59 | can override this behavior through implementing a custom |
db8bb647 |
60 | C<thing_not_implemented> method. |
e601adda |
61 | |
62 | If you do not provide an OPTIONS handler, we will respond to any OPTIONS |
63 | requests with a "200 OK", populating the Allowed header automatically. |
64 | |
65 | Any data included in C<< $c->stash->{'rest'} >> will be serialized for you. |
66 | The serialization format will be selected based on the content-type |
67 | of the incoming request. It is probably easier to use the L<STATUS HELPERS>, |
68 | which are described below. |
398c5a1b |
69 | |
70 | The HTTP POST, PUT, and OPTIONS methods will all automatically deserialize the |
71 | contents of $c->request->body based on the requests content-type header. |
72 | A list of understood serialization formats is below. |
73 | |
e601adda |
74 | If we do not have (or cannot run) a serializer for a given content-type, a 415 |
db8bb647 |
75 | "Unsupported Media Type" error is generated. |

86 | =head1 SERIALIZATION |
87 | |
88 | Catalyst::Controller::REST will automatically serialize your |
e601adda |
89 | responses, and deserialize any POST, PUT or OPTIONS requests. It evaluates |
90 | which serializer to use by mapping a content-type to a Serialization module. |
db8bb647 |
91 | We select the content-type based on: |
e601adda |
92 | |
93 | =over 2 |
94 | |
95 | =item B<The Content-Type Header> |
96 | |
97 | If the incoming HTTP Request had a Content-Type header set, we will use it. |
98 | |
99 | =item B<The content-type Query Parameter> |
100 | |
101 | If this is a GET request, you can supply a content-type query parameter. |
102 | |
103 | =item B<Evaluating the Accept Header> |
104 | |
105 | Finally, if the client provided an Accept header, we will evaluate |
db8bb647 |
106 | it and use the best-ranked choice. |
e601adda |
107 | |
108 | =back |

111 | =head1 AVAILABLE SERIALIZERS |
112 | |
113 | A given serialization mechanism is only available if you have the underlying |
114 | modules installed. For example, you can't use XML::Simple if it's not already |
db8bb647 |
115 | installed. |
e601adda |
116 | |
95318468 |
117 | In addition, each serializer has its quirks in terms of what sorts of data |
e601adda |
118 | structures it will properly handle. L<Catalyst::Controller::REST> makes |
db8bb647 |
119 | no attempt to save you from yourself in this regard. :) |
e601adda |
120 | |
121 | =over 2 |
122 | |
95318468 |
123 | =item * C<text/x-yaml> => C<YAML::Syck> |
e601adda |
124 | |
125 | Returns YAML generated by L<YAML::Syck>. |
126 | |
95318468 |
127 | =item * C<text/html> => C<YAML::HTML> |
e601adda |
128 | |
129 | This uses L<YAML::Syck> and L<URI::Find> to generate YAML with all URLs turned |
130 | to hyperlinks. Only useable for Serialization. |
131 | |
95318468 |
132 | =item * C<application/json> => C<JSON> |
e601adda |
133 | |
db8bb647 |
134 | Uses L<JSON> to generate JSON output. It is strongly advised to also have |
e540a1fa |
135 | L<JSON::XS> installed. The C<text/x-json> content type is supported but is |
136 | deprecated and you will receive warnings in your log. |
e601adda |
137 | |
95318468 |
138 | =item * C<text/x-data-dumper> => C<Data::Serializer> |
e601adda |
139 | |
140 | Uses the L<Data::Serializer> module to generate L<Data::Dumper> output. |
141 | |
95318468 |
142 | =item * C<text/x-data-denter> => C<Data::Serializer> |
e601adda |
143 | |
144 | Uses the L<Data::Serializer> module to generate L<Data::Denter> output. |
145 | |
95318468 |
146 | =item * C<text/x-data-taxi> => C<Data::Serializer> |
e601adda |
147 | |
148 | Uses the L<Data::Serializer> module to generate L<Data::Taxi> output. |
149 | |
95318468 |
150 | =item * C<application/x-storable> => C<Data::Serializer> |
e601adda |
151 | |
152 | Uses the L<Data::Serializer> module to generate L<Storable> output. |
153 | |
95318468 |
154 | =item * C<application/x-freezethaw> => C<Data::Serializer> |
e601adda |
155 | |
156 | Uses the L<Data::Serializer> module to generate L<FreezeThaw> output. |
157 | |
95318468 |
158 | =item * C<text/x-config-general> => C<Data::Serializer> |
e601adda |
159 | |
160 | Uses the L<Data::Serializer> module to generate L<Config::General> output. |
161 | |
95318468 |
162 | =item * C<text/x-php-serialization> => C<Data::Serializer> |
e601adda |
163 | |
164 | Uses the L<Data::Serializer> module to generate L<PHP::Serialization> output. |
165 | |
95318468 |
166 | =item * C<text/xml> => C<XML::Simple> |
e601adda |
167 | |
168 | Uses L<XML::Simple> to generate XML output. This is probably not suitable |
169 | for any real heavy XML work. Due to L<XML::Simple>s requirement that the data |
170 | you serialize be a HASHREF, we transform outgoing data to be in the form of: |
171 | |
172 | { data => $yourdata } |
173 | |
95318468 |
174 | =item * L<View> |
9a76221e |
175 | |
db8bb647 |
176 | Uses a regular Catalyst view. For example, if you wanted to have your |
9a76221e |
177 | C<text/html> and C<text/xml> views rendered by TT: |
178 | |
21d3f6ae |
179 | 'text/html' => [ 'View', 'TT' ], |
180 | 'text/xml' => [ 'View', 'XML' ], |
db8bb647 |
181 | |
182 | Will do the trick nicely. |
9a76221e |
183 | |
e601adda |
184 | =back |
185 | |
95318468 |
186 | By default, L<Catalyst::Controller::REST> will return a |
187 | C<415 Unsupported Media Type> response if an attempt to use an unsupported |
188 | content-type is made. You can ensure that something is always returned by |
189 | setting the C<default> config option: |
398c5a1b |
190 | |
21d3f6ae |
191 | __PACKAGE__->config->{'default'} = 'text/x-yaml'; |
398c5a1b |
192 | |
95318468 |
193 | would make it always fall back to the serializer plugin defined for |
194 | C<text/x-yaml>. |

196 | =head1 CUSTOM SERIALIZERS |
197 | |
95318468 |
198 | Implementing new Serialization formats is easy! Contributions |
199 | are most welcome! If you would like to implement a custom serializer, |
200 | you should create two new modules in the L<Catalyst::Action::Serialize> |
201 | and L<Catalyst::Action::Deserialize> namespace. Then assign your new |
202 | class to the content-type's you want, and you're done. |
203 | |
204 | See L<Catalyst::Action::Serialize> and L<Catalyst::Action::Deserialize> |
205 | for more information. |

445 | =head1 MANUAL RESPONSES |
446 | |
447 | If you want to construct your responses yourself, all you need to |
448 | do is put the object you want serialized in $c->stash->{'rest'}. |

450 | =head1 IMPLEMENTATION DETAILS |
451 | |
452 | This Controller ties together L<Catalyst::Action::REST>, |
453 | L<Catalyst::Action::Serialize> and L<Catalyst::Action::Deserialize>. It should be suitable for most applications. You should be aware that it: |
454 | |
455 | =over 4 |
456 | |
457 | =item Configures the Serialization Actions |
458 | |
459 | This class provides a default configuration for Serialization. It is currently: |
460 | |
461 | __PACKAGE__->config( |
95318468 |
462 | 'stash_key' => 'rest', |
463 | 'map' => { |
464 | 'text/html' => 'YAML::HTML', |
465 | 'text/xml' => 'XML::Simple', |
466 | 'text/x-yaml' => 'YAML', |
467 | 'application/json' => 'JSON', |
468 | 'text/x-json' => 'JSON', |
469 | 'text/x-data-dumper' => [ 'Data::Serializer', 'Data::Dumper' ], |
470 | 'text/x-data-denter' => [ 'Data::Serializer', 'Data::Denter' ], |
471 | 'text/x-data-taxi' => [ 'Data::Serializer', 'Data::Taxi' ], |
472 | 'application/x-storable' => [ 'Data::Serializer', 'Storable' ], |
473 | 'application/x-freezethaw' => [ 'Data::Serializer', 'FreezeThaw' ], |
474 | 'text/x-config-general' => [ 'Data::Serializer', 'Config::General' ], |
475 | 'text/x-php-serialization' => [ 'Data::Serializer', 'PHP::Serialization' ], |
476 | }, |
e601adda |
477 | ); |
478 | |
479 | You can read the full set of options for this configuration block in |
480 | L<Catalyst::Action::Serialize>. |
481 | |
482 | =item Sets a C<begin> and C<end> method for you |
483 | |
484 | The C<begin> method uses L<Catalyst::Action::Deserialize>. The C<end> |
485 | method uses L<Catalyst::Action::Serialize>. If you want to override |
486 | either behavior, simply implement your own C<begin> and C<end> actions |
def65dcc |
487 | and use MRO::Compat: |
e601adda |
488 | |
489 | my Foo::Controller::Monkey; |
490 | use base qw(Catalyst::Controller::REST); |
491 | |
492 | sub begin :Private { |
493 | my ($self, $c) = @_; |
db8bb647 |
494 | ... do things before Deserializing ... |
495 | $self->maybe::next::method($c); |
e601adda |
496 | ... do things after Deserializing ... |
db8bb647 |
497 | } |
e601adda |
498 | |
499 | sub end :Private { |
500 | my ($self, $c) = @_; |
db8bb647 |
501 | ... do things before Serializing ... |
def65dcc |
502 | $self->maybe::next::method($c); |
e601adda |
503 | ... do things after Serializing ... |
504 | } |
